How to be compensated by Widerøe on the Tromso (TOS) - Kirkenes (KKN) line

No one likes waiting for hours at the airport. If Widerøe did not respect its scheduled times for your Tromso - Kirkenes flight, the law is on your side.

Directive 261/2004 is clear: for 423 km of flight, the company Widerøe is subject to a compensation obligation if the delay exceeds 3 hours or if the flight is cancelled.

Why are you entitled to 250 €?

The European Regulation EC 261/2004 is very strict regarding air passenger rights. The amount of fixed compensation does not depend on the price of your ticket, but only on the flight distance.

Remember that this law applies whether you are traveling in economy or business class, and regardless of the passenger's nationality.

How to know if the flight Widerøe Tromso - Kirkenes is eligible?

The compensation for flight TOS-KKN is compensation for lost time and not a simple refund of airport taxes.

The compensation also covers boarding denials (overbooking). If Widerøe sold more seats than planned and you stay on the tarmac at Tromso, the 250 € compensation is automatic.

What are the conditions for Widerøe to compensate you?

  • Delay at arrival: You arrived with more than 3 hours delay at Kirkenes.
  • Cancellation: The airline cancelled the flight less than 14 days before departure.
  • Overbooking: You were denied boarding against your will at Tromso airport.
  • Airline responsibility: The problem must be attributable to Widerøe (technical problem, sick crew, scheduling...).

Warning: Extraordinary circumstances (extreme weather preventing takeoff from Tromso, air traffic controllers' strike, political instability) exempt the airline from its obligation to compensate.

The impact of a strike on your Widerøe compensation

When a social movement disrupts your itinerary to Kirkenes, the company will often try to clear itself. However, a strike by its own staff is no longer, in the majority of cases, considered an exonerating circumstance.

On the other hand, if it is the air traffic controllers, the baggage handlers at Tromso airport, or the security staff who are on strike, it is indeed an extraordinary circumstance. In this precise scenario, the 250 € will not be due.

What are your rights at Tromso airport in case of prolonged wait?

In addition to financial compensation, the European regulation guarantees what is called a 'right to care.' If your flight is delayed departing from Tromso, Widerøe must provide you with free meals and refreshments in reasonable quantity given the delay.

Some passengers are unaware that transportation between the hotel and Tromso terminal is also included in the legal package due by Widerøe.

How long does it take to get the 250 € compensation?

Don't be surprised if you don't hear back within fifteen days of your request. The average time observed for a company like Widerøe to validate a complex file often varies between four and twelve weeks.

What is the exact amount of compensation for a cancelled Widerøe flight from Tromso to Kirkenes?

According to European Regulation EC 261/2004, the distance between TOS and KKN being 423 km, the legal fixed compensation is set at 250 € per passenger, regardless of the initial price of the plane ticket.

How much time do I have to claim my compensation from Widerøe?

The legal limitation period depends on the country where the airline or the airport is based or the competent jurisdiction. Generally it varies from 2 to 5 years, but in France, you have up to 5 years to assert your rights.
